Gary’s goodbye to lockdown hair raises £400

11 August 2021

IT’S goodbye lockdown and goodbye lockdown hair too for St Luke’s supporter Gary Thompson.


Gary, who lives in Walkley, raises money for our patient care by hosting a staff tuck shop at Porsche Meadowhall, where he is a car valeter.


But with lockdown restrictions easing, Gary decided to give his fundraising a boost by getting rid of several months growth of hair.


And with barber friend Steve on hand, the job was very quickly done, bringing Gary’s fundraising efforts up to £400.


“I like to support local charities so my barber came down and got to work with his clippers," said Gary.


“Some people have said it’s taken 10 years off me, though whether that’s true or not I don’t know.”
